Binocular three-dimensional measurement system using a Dammann grating

英文摘要 | in this paper, we develop a binocular three-dimensional measurement system using a dammann grating. a laser diode and a dammann grating are employed to generate a regular and square laser spot array. dammann array illuminator is placed between two cameras and narrowband-pass filters are embedded in the project lens to eliminate the interference of background light. during the measurement, a series of laser spot arrays are projected toward the target object and captured by two cameras simultaneously. similar to stereo vision of human eyes, stereo matching will be performed to search the homologous spot which is a pair of image points resulting from the same object point. at first, the sub-pixel coordinates of the laser spots are extracted from the stereo images. then stereo matching is easily performed based on a fact that laser spots with the same diffraction order are homologous ones. because the system has been calibrated before measurement, single frame three-dimensional point cloud can be obtained using the disparity of homologous points by triangulation methods. finally, three-dimensional point clouds belong to different frame which represent different view of the object will be registered to build up an integral three-dimensional object using icp algorithm. on one hand, this setup is small enough to meet the portable outdoor applications. on the other hand, measurement accuracy of this system is better than 0.3 mm which can meet the measurement accuracy requirements in most situations. |
